WebApr 14, 2024 · Bars with IP between 64 and 67 are completely protected from dust and water sprays or jets but not from flooding. Quality LED light bars have IPs of at least 67 and can withstand soaking up to 1m. Bars with higher IP ratings can prevent deeper dips of more than 3 meters. The 69K can withstand steam jet cleaning.
